About this role

As an OSP Inspector at Pearce, you will be responsible for inspecting and documenting the integrity of the client’s network infrastructure, ensuring compliance with regulatory and client standards. Your role involves performing audits, utilizing mapping technology, and communicating effectively with construction crews and client stakeholders to drive project success and maintain network reliability. You will also be required to travel to field sites and maintain records of inspections and corrective actions.

What you need

  • Previous experience performing NESC inspections or working on an aerial cable line crew
  • Experience conducting wooden pole ground line inspections
  • Proficiency in OSP Construction Standards and working knowledge of the National Electric Safety Code (NESC)
  • Computer proficiency with Microsoft Windows, Excel, Outlook, and other Microsoft Office products
  • Strong communication, organization, and time management skills
  • Experience in managing construction contractors in the field

Nice to have

  • Familiarity with mapping tools such as Microsoft MapPoint (preferred, not required)
